How the Cleopatra Free Spins Bonus Really Works
The heart of the game is its free spins feature. You trigger it by landing three or more Sphinx scatter symbols anywhere on reels 2, 3, and 4. Three scatters award 15 free spins. Here's the key mechanic you need to test in free play: the Cleopatra symbol is a wild and doubles all wins it helps create during the base game. But during the free spins, that multiplier jumps to 3x. This is where the big potential lies. Also, the feature can retrigger infinitely—landing three more scatters during the round gives you an additional 15 spins. In free games, watch how often this retrigger happens; it's less common than you might think, which tells you a lot about the game's variance.

Cleopatra vs. Newer Slots: What You're Giving Up
Playing the free version shows you Cleopatra's limitations compared to modern titles. It lacks bonus buys, cascading reels, or progressive jackpots. The graphics and sound are simple. However, its enduring popularity comes from straightforward gameplay and that lucrative 3x multiplier in free spins. While a slot like Gonzo's Quest offers avalanche multipliers, Cleopatra's appeal is pure, uncomplicated classic slot action. For many US players, that's exactly what they want after a day of complex video slots.

Is the free Cleopatra slot the same as the real-money version?
Yes, the game mechanics, math, RTP (Return to Player), volatility, and features are identical. The free version is a perfect simulation. The RTP for Cleopatra is typically around 95.02%, which you can verify in the game's information or paytable screen. Playing free shows you the exact same experience without financial risk.
